Some tips for your Venice Photoshoot

Start Early for San Marco Venice photoshoot tip

Start Early for San Marco

San Marco works best when you start very early. During the day, stalls, groups and strong light quickly change the feeling of the square. Use it as the first anchor, then move into columns, arches and nearby quieter streets for variety before Venice becomes too busy around the main landmarks.

Choose One Icon, Then Go Quiet Venice photoshoot tip

Choose One Icon, Then Go Quiet

Venice works best when you choose one recognisable anchor and then add quieter canals. San Marco, Rialto or Accademia can give the iconic context, but softer portraits often happen a few bridges away. This keeps the gallery clearly Venetian without making every frame feel like a tourist crowd.

Check Tide for Docks and Gondolas Venice photoshoot tip

Check Tide for Docks and Gondolas

Waterfront corners, wooden docks and gondola drop-off spots can be beautiful, but they depend on tide, boats and access. This matters even more for proposals. A low-water window can make a romantic arrival possible, while high water can make the same quay impossible to use safely.

Use Rialto Carefully Venice photoshoot tip

Use Rialto Carefully

Rialto is beautiful, but it is not a place to improvise at midday. The bridge, sun, boats and foot traffic can make the frame messy very quickly. Early or later timing works better, especially when you also have a quieter Grand Canal edge or shaded side angle ready nearby.

Match Your Package to the Walk Venice photoshoot tip

Match Your Package to the Walk

A 30 minute Venice shoot works well for one bridge cluster or one iconic area. If you want San Marco plus canals, Rialto plus side streets or a proposal followed by portraits, choose 60 or 90 minutes. In Venice, bridges, turns and crowds take more time than the map suggests.

Keep Family Routes Simple Venice photoshoot tip

Keep Family Routes Simple

For families, Venice feels easiest with a short route, fewer repeated stairs and places where children can move for a moment. Quiet bridges and small squares often work better than crowded landmarks. Share who is joining through WhatsApp, and Travaya can help shape a route around your pace.

Plan for Rain and Wet Stones Venice photoshoot tip

Plan for Rain and Wet Stones

Venice can change quickly with rain or high water. Bring shoes you can walk in, consider a backup pair and choose outfits that still work on wet stone. A good backup route uses arches, covered corners and shorter distances instead of trying to force the original plan.

Start with timing, not only a landmark

Venice changes completely through the day. San Marco and Rialto can feel magical early in the morning and almost impossible once the main crowds arrive. Planning the session around light, tide and foot traffic gives you a calmer route and a much stronger gallery.

Mix one iconic view with quieter canals

The strongest Venice photoshoots usually do not chase every famous spot. Choose one anchor such as San Marco, Rialto or Accademia, then add nearby bridges, canal corners and quieter walking frames. That gives you variety without turning the session into a stressful sightseeing loop.

Use tide-aware planning for waterfront shots

Some of Venice’s prettiest quays, docks and gondola drop-off points depend on the daily tide. A beautiful proposal idea can fail if the landing is flooded, and a quiet pier can change quickly with boats. Travaya helps keep the route realistic before the session starts.
